Rear Section Disassembly
3
FSO-2405 2nd Ed. 02/07 Rear Section
11. Lock the mainshaft again with the special tool
and shift transmission into the 1st gear.
NOTE: See “Special Tools”, Ref. E014010.
NOTE: As an option, the tool # E006003 may
be used for locking the mainshaft. See
"Special Tools, Using the Eaton tool #
E006003".
12. Remove the countershaft rear nut (or snap ring).
NOTE: On 2006, the nut was replaced by a
snap ring in some applications.
NOTA: See “Special Tools”, Ref. E006002.
13. Remove the countershaft ball bearing.
14. Remove the bearing thrust washer.
NOTE: On countershaft with threadless end,
which uses a snap ring instead of the nut,
the thrust washer has a retaining ball (see
detail), which should also be removed.
15. Remove the reverse gear and the ball bearing
together from the mainshaft by pulling them off.
NOTE: See “Special Tools” - Ref. E012001,
E012002.
